英文摘要
Intensive work is now being performed both in the academic and commercial sectors to develop methods of using light scattering in body tissues for non-invasive diagnosis of specific conditions such as urinary tract infections. These methods are highly dependent on an accurate measurement of tissue oxygenation. A major challenge for oxygenation measurements that are based on infrared absorption spectroscopy is to properly account for the effect of various tissue layers in the body on such measurements. This proposal is aimed at researching and developing a precise mathematical model that corrects IR based oxygenation measurements on various tissue layers between the skin and the muscle being measured. Our approach will be to first experimentally identify the primary factors that affect oxygenation measurements from standard infrared (IR) absorption spectroscopy and therefore to investigate the role of light propagation through different tissue layers on these spectroscopic measurements. Based on these investigations, we will develop a mathematical model that accounts for the effect of light propagation in each layer. The goal is to provide a reliable way to calibrate IR spectroscopic measurements based on the geometry of different tissue layers in patients.
